Understanding CrossChain Technology
What is CrossChain?
Crosschain technology refers to the ability to exchange information and value between different blockchain networks. This is essential for increasing interoperability among various cryptocurrencies and NFTs, allowing users to move their assets seamlessly across different platforms. For NFT holders, this means the possibility of utilizing their assets in multiple ecosystems, providing enhanced liquidity and usability.
The Benefits of CrossChain Storage
Increased Flexibility: By enabling storage across multiple blockchains, users can take advantage of diverse marketplaces and platforms.
Liquidity and Value Recognition: Crosschain capabilities allow NFT holders to access varied buyer pools, potentially increasing the value of their assets.

Broader Reach: Users can display and trade their NFTs on different marketplaces, enhancing visibility and sales opportunities.
